# Turn on and off the user's posting ability
#
# This is an action you can perform on groups of users.
# batch_action essentially registers a controller method,
# which is called by an automatically generated link on the index view
# https://github.com/gregbell/active_admin/blob/master/docs/9-batch-actions.md#support-for-other-index-types
batch_action :toggle_posting, :confirm => "Are you sure you want to toggle their posting permission?" do |selection|
User.find(selection).each do |user|
user.can_post = (user.can_post ^ true)
user.save
end
redirect_to collection_path, :alert => "Users Have Been Toggled"
end
# Send an update email regarding the system
batch_action :update_user_via_email, :confirm => "Are you sure you want to send them the update email?" do |selection|
User.find(selection).each do |user|
if user.can_post
Notifier.update_invited_user(user).deliver_now
end
end
redirect_to collection_path, :alert => "Users Have Been Updated via email"
end

# Updates user table with the perks the user has. This should only be
# applied once, or else it will restore the user account to full perks.
# Users not in the table will be created, but they will not be emailed
# an invitation or confirmation link.
#
# User accounts are confirmed on creation, but are not active without
# receiving an invitation or confirmation link. This means an
# administrator or an already invited user needs to send an invitation link.
# Users must recieve their invitation link in order to activate the content,
# since there is still a sharing system underneath the content server that
# can optionally authorize users based on emails.
#
# The CSV file is expected to have no header, but contain the following fields:
# email, alpha_invites,beta_invites,forever_account_value,tester,platform
# Ex:
# e@dom.com, 1 , 1 , 100 , 1 , firefox
#
# Named Route:
# import_csv_admin_users_path
collection_action :import_csv, :method => :post do
require 'csv'
total_imported = 0
total_updated = 0
CSV.parse(params[:csv].tempfile).each do |row|
# Assign values from CSV
email = row[0]
alpha_invites = row[1]
beta_invites = row[2]
forever_account_value = row[3]
wants_to_test = (row[4].to_i == 1)
platform = row[5]
# Update the user account if it exists,
# else create the account.
user = User.find_by_email(email.downcase)
if user
total_updated += 1
unless user.can_post
user.pending_invitation = true
end
else
user = User.new
user.email = email
user.can_post = false
user.pending_invitation = true
user.password = SecureRandom.base64(12)
user.platform = platform unless platform.nil?
total_imported += 1
end
user.alpha_invites = alpha_invites unless alpha_invites.nil?
user.beta_invites = beta_invites unless beta_invites.nil?
user.forever_account_value = forever_account_value unless forever_account_value.nil?
user.wants_to_test = wants_to_test unless wants_to_test.nil?
# Don't email them the confirmation. This will result in the user account
# being "confirmed," but they will not have the activation link without
# an invite.
user.skip_confirmation!
if not user.save
raise "error, new user in CSV would not save"
end
end
redirect_to admin_users_path, :alert => "CSV Import Successfull, " +
"#{total_imported} imported, #{total_updated} updated"
end
